The
Snohomish County Women's Legacy Project began in 1998 as a
group of volunteers to begin researching, interviewing and writing about
Snohomish County women. The Project seeks to honor our foremothers by recording
and sharing their personal histories, their ability to adapt to the forces of
change and their constant vigilance as stewards of the diverse cultures of
our society.
